Is white vaginal discharge normal in infant girls?

Yes, white, curd-like vaginal discharge is commonly observed in infant girls and is usually normal. Ensure proper hygiene by cleaning the area gently with damp cotton during bath time or after diaper changes. However, if you notice a foul smell, a yellowish color, or any changes that seem concerning, it is best to consult your pediatrician to rule out any infection.
